Definition & Meaning
The Prescribed Rate Loan Agreement Template is a legal document that outlines the specific terms and conditions under which a loan is issued by a lender to a borrower at an interest rate set by prevailing regulations. This agreement provides a clear framework for both parties, detailing the loan's duration, interest rates, repayment terms, and any conditions for prepayment. Key components of this document include definitions for terms like "lender," "borrower," "interest," and "loan amount," ensuring there is no ambiguity. By using this template, parties can have a structured approach to formalizing their financial arrangements, which is especially important for compliance and legal protection.
Key Elements of the Prescribed Rate Loan Agreement Template
When drafting or reviewing a Prescribed Rate Loan Agreement, several critical components must be included to ensure it is comprehensive and legally sound. Some of these elements are:
- Loan Amount: Specifies the principal amount that the borrower must repay.
- Interest Rate: The prescribed rate according to government or financial standards, crucial for tax and legal compliance.
- Repayment Terms: Detailed schedule and methods of repayment, including the frequency and amounts of payment.
- Default Provisions: Outline consequences and remedies if the borrower fails to meet the agreed terms.
- Governing Law: Indicates the legal jurisdiction under which any disputes will be resolved.
- Amendment Procedures: Stipulates how changes to terms can be made and require both parties' consent.
This structure provides clarity and security for all involved, minimizing potential disputes or misunderstandings.

Important Terms Related to Prescribed Rate Loan Agreement Template
Understanding the vocabulary related to the Prescribed Rate Loan Agreement Template is critical for clarity and proper execution. Here are some key terms:
- Prescribed Rate: The interest rate set by financial authorities that apply to particular loans.
- Term: The duration over which the loan must be repaid.
- Collateral: Any asset offered by the borrower to secure the loan.
- Amortization: The process of spreading out loan payments over time.
- Principal: The original sum of money borrowed, separate from interest.
- Balloon Payment: A large payment due at the end of a loan term, applicable in some agreements.
Familiarity with these terms ensures comprehension of the agreement’s details and implications.
